Dry martini: Has very little vermouth, five parts spirit to one part vermouth. What is a Dry or Wet Martini. A dry martini or a wet martini – the eternal debate among martini aficionados. A dry martini refers to a martini prepared with a minimal amount of vermouth, resulting in a drink that’s predominantly chilled spirits. When a martini is referred to as being “wet,” it means it contains more vermouth than a regular martini. A “dry” martini has less than a teaspoon of vermouth compared to a “wet” martini which has much more. Typically, a wet martini has anywhere from a teaspoon to 3 or 4 ounces of vermouth. This easy cocktail is perfect for a party or a cosy night in.The Perfect Martini sits between a Dry Martini (with gin and dry vermouth) and a Sweet Martini (with gin and rosso vermouth) so is logically called a Medium Martini in Harry Craddock's 1930 The Savoy Cocktail Book . MARTINI (MEDIUM) COCKTAIL. ¼ French Vermouth. ¼ Italian Vermouth. ½ Dry Gin. Understanding the difference between a wet and dry martini. Whether your martini is wet or dry simply refers to the amount of vermouth you are using in the drink.
